JSP与MySQL构建多功能校园网管理平台

版权申诉
0 下载量 152 浏览量 更新于2024-11-05 收藏 26.38MB ZIP 举报
资源摘要信息:"JSP176狼牙山中心小学校园网.zip包含200个基于JavaServer Pages(JSP)和MySQL数据库构建的项目,提供了多种管理和服务解决方案。项目类型涉及教育、企业管理、社区服务等多个领域,功能丰富,可以实现管理和服务的自动化。所有项目都采用了SSH(Spring + Struts + Hibernate)框架,提高了开发效率和系统性能。" JSP(JavaServer Pages)知识点: 1. JSP是Java平台的一种页面技术,用于创建动态网页。 2. JSP页面在服务器端执行,可以包含HTML标记、Java代码和JSP指令。 3. JSP生命周期包括页面初始化、请求处理、响应生成等。 4. JSP标准标签库(JSTL)提供了用于操作XML文档、格式化数据的自定义标签。 5. JSP在MVC(模型-视图-控制器)架构中通常扮演视图的角色。 MySQL数据库知识点: 1. MySQL是一个关系型数据库管理系统,广泛用于Web应用中。 2. MySQL使用SQL(结构化查询语言)进行数据库管理。 3. MySQL数据库支持多种存储引擎,如InnoDB、MyISAM等。 4. 数据库设计中的规范化、索引优化、事务管理等概念对于提高数据库性能至关重要。 5. 数据库安全性包括权限控制、备份恢复以及防止SQL注入等安全措施。 SSH框架知识点: 1. SSH是三个开源Java框架——Spring、Struts和Hibernate的组合。 2. Spring框架提供了依赖注入、面向切面编程等企业级开发特性。 3. Struts处理Web层的MVC架构,将用户请求映射到业务逻辑。 4. Hibernate是一个对象关系映射(ORM)框架,实现了Java对象和数据库表之间的映射。 5. SSH框架简化了企业应用的开发,使开发者可以集中精力处理业务逻辑。 系统类型知识点: 1. 人力资源管理系统(HRM)用于企业员工的招聘、培训、考勤、薪酬管理。 2. 图书管理系统对图书馆的书籍资料进行借阅、归还、查询等操作。 3. 学生公寓管理系统和小区物业管理系统用于管理学生住宿和居民小区的日常事务。 4. 失物招领管理系统帮助学校或社区处理物品遗失和返还。 5. 校园通讯录系统存储师生的联系信息,便于快速沟通。 6. 酒店管理系统用于处理客房预订、入住、退房、餐饮服务等。 7. 服装店销售管理系统和家禽养殖公司管理系统帮助企业高效管理销售和库存。 8. 教师授课管理系统、在线视频教育系统和综合素质测评系统优化教育管理和学习体验。 9. 社交和娱乐系统如在线博客网、音乐商城、游戏官网提供了丰富的交流和娱乐功能。 项目文件知识点: 1. 文件名称"jsp176狼牙山中心小学校园网"表明此项目具有特定的应用场景,针对教育机构,如学校。 2. 文件名称暗示项目可能包含校园网相关的管理功能和服务。 3. 项目文件的组织结构可能包括项目源代码、数据库脚本、配置文件、用户文档等。 知识点总结: 本项目集涵盖了多种基于JSP和MySQL数据库的Web应用系统,使用SSH框架进行开发,每个系统都针对特定的业务需求。项目类型丰富,如教育、商业、社区服务等,每个项目都提供了用户界面和后台管理功能。这些系统通常包含了用户认证、数据管理、报表统计等基本功能模块,能够帮助各类组织实现信息管理和服务自动化,提高效率和用户体验。